Answered step by step
Verified Expert Solution
Question
1 Approved Answer
3. Consider the following figure below in a client-server model. Here, a server has an average file size of 250MB. Suppose that 1250 clients fetch
3. Consider the following figure below in a client-server model. Here, a server has an average file size of 250MB. Suppose that 1250 clients fetch files from this server. Suppose the server has an upload link speed (us) of 1.5MB/s. File: F Server U U2 d2 Us uz dz dN UN Internet (Assume INet has sufficient BW) UA de us ds a. How many BYTES will the server ultimately have to serve once ALL the clients have obtained a copy of this file from its own disk? (State answer in "Gigaor Mega units, as appropriate). b. How long will it take the server to distribute just ONE file to any ONE client? (State in units of seconds, up to two decimal places only) c. How long will it take the server to distribute any one of its files to ALL 1250 clients? (State in units of hours, up to two decimal places only) d. True False: Client-server file-sharing system makes for a scalable architecture to serve Netflix videos to a very large number of clients. Regardless of your answer, provide a reasonable (thoughtful) explanation as to why you support or contest this statement. 3. Consider the following figure below in a client-server model. Here, a server has an average file size of 250MB. Suppose that 1250 clients fetch files from this server. Suppose the server has an upload link speed (us) of 1.5MB/s. File: F Server U U2 d2 Us uz dz dN UN Internet (Assume INet has sufficient BW) UA de us ds a. How many BYTES will the server ultimately have to serve once ALL the clients have obtained a copy of this file from its own disk? (State answer in "Gigaor Mega units, as appropriate). b. How long will it take the server to distribute just ONE file to any ONE client? (State in units of seconds, up to two decimal places only) c. How long will it take the server to distribute any one of its files to ALL 1250 clients? (State in units of hours, up to two decimal places only) d. True False: Client-server file-sharing system makes for a scalable architecture to serve Netflix videos to a very large number of clients. Regardless of your answer, provide a reasonable (thoughtful) explanation as to why you support or contest this statement
Step by Step Solution
There are 3 Steps involved in it
Step: 1
Get Instant Access to Expert-Tailored Solutions
See step-by-step solutions with expert insights and AI powered tools for academic success
Step: 2
Step: 3
Ace Your Homework with AI
Get the answers you need in no time with our AI-driven, step-by-step assistance
Get Started